General Information:

January 13,14,15, 2024 in Chicago McCormick Place
Event Description: Open/USA/Club divisions:  Three day Festival Format with Elimination Playoffs or Final Pool completion on Monday.  All teams play at least 1 match on Monday.

Team checkin will be on AES on Thursday January 11th, 2024 at 4 pm.  Teams will need to state their intention of accepting a bid to USAV 2024 BJNC at online check-in.  Please bring 2 printed rosters with you to the event!

Credential pickup will begin at the Championship desk in Hall F of McCormick Place on Friday January 12th at 5:30 pm to 9:30 pm.  Credential pickup on Saturday is by appointment only, External link opens in new tab or windowinfoil@n3tvolleyball.com.

The BWVC is an USAV Boys National Qualifier for the BJNC. This event operates under the guidelines of the USAV Boys Championship  Manual.  The BWVC tournament ball (except for 12s)is the Molten FLISTATIC (V5M5000-3).

Please take note of the information listed below:  
As noted on AES and in the Championship Manual, below are the Coach Rostering Requirements for team
TO BE ELIGIBLE TO PARTICIPATE TEAMS/COACHES MUST COMPLETE THE FOLLOWING.
   1.  Coach Safe Sport Certification
   2.  Coach IMPACT Certification
Contact your Regional Association for IMPACT training requirements, relevant detail.
   3.  Coach Background Check Clearance
This should be obtained through your Regional Association or SportsEngine at registration.

Officials

We will schedule 1st Referees for all rounds.  The cadre includes a large contingent of International, National, Junior National officials, and Region officials. In the case of circumstances beyond our control, coaches may be asked to assist (as we have done for years).

Event Roster & Medical/Emergency Release Requirements:

1. All players listed on the roster must be registered or members in good standing with their respective member organization.
    -Note: players 18 years and older must be Safesport certified.
2. All players must meet age classifications requirements. NOTE: Age waiver players are only eligible in the specified divisions for qualification events and national competitions (National & Regional Qualifiers and the Junior Olympics)
3. All staff listed on the roster must be registered or members in good standing with their respective member organization.
A staff member listed on the roster for the team/club will be with the team/club at all times during while attending this competition.
4. All coaches are required to be Impact and Safe Sport certified.
5. A staff member listed on the roster for the team will be with this team and have access to medical/emergency release for each player listed on the official roster.
6. The team understands it is subject to any and all penalties for incorrect or incomplete information on this form.
7. The roster for any team earning a bid will be frozen as submitted on this form.
